Know your material: paper, vinyl, polyester and kraft
Every label starts with a substrate, and the substrate you choose sets a hard boundary on what your design can achieve. A glossy white paper label will never look as premium as a clear polyester one, but it also costs a fraction of the price and works perfectly for dry, shelf-stable goods. Vinyl shrugs off rain, sun and abrasion, making it the default for outdoor products, beverage bottles and equipment. Polyester — often sold under the BOPP or PP label — sits in the middle: water-resistant, tear-resistant, and receptive to fine detail in printing, which makes it a favourite for cosmetics, food products and anything stored in a refrigerator. Kraft paper carries its own aesthetic signal: rustic, organic, eco-conscious. It is the material of choice for brands that want their packaging to telegraph sustainability before the customer reads a word.

Below is a quick-reference table to help you narrow down the right substrate for your product category.
| Material | Best suited for | Durability | Water-resistant | Cost tier |
|---|---|---|---|---|
| Paper (matte or gloss) | Dry packaged goods, retail shelf items, short-run promo stickers | Low to medium | No | Low |
| Vinyl | Outdoor equipment, bottles, signage, products exposed to moisture or UV | High | Yes | Medium |
| Polyester (BOPP) | Food packaging, cosmetics, refrigerated goods, fine-detail printing | High | Yes | Medium-high |
| Kraft / recycled paper | Artisan food, organic skincare, eco-conscious brands, gift products | Medium | No | Medium |
This table is a starting point, not a final verdict. A product stored in a cool, dry pantry may technically qualify for paper, but if your brand identity is built around luxury and longevity, paper may send the wrong signal regardless of functional suitability. Always weigh material properties against brand perception.
Choose the right adhesive for your application
Adhesive is the part of the label nobody sees but everybody notices when it fails. A label that peels off a condiment bottle after one fridge cycle is not just an annoyance — it signals carelessness and erodes trust in the product inside. The main adhesive families are permanent, removable, freezer-grade and high-tack.
Permanent adhesive is the standard choice for most product labels. It bonds strongly to the substrate and is not designed to come off cleanly. Use it when the label needs to stay on for the entire product lifecycle — think jars, bottles, boxes and retail packaging.
Removable adhesive leaves little to no residue when peeled away, making it suitable for reusable containers, seasonal products, or situations where the consumer might want to relabel something. Its holding power is lower, so it is not appropriate for curved or textured surfaces.
Freezer-grade adhesive is formulated to remain bonded at temperatures well below zero. If your product will sit in a freezer cabinet or cold chain, skipping this specification will result in labels that delaminate as soon as the adhesive stiffens.
High-tack adhesive is designed for difficult surfaces: recycled plastics with high surface energy, textured containers, or items that have residual silicone or oil on their surface. It costs more but prevents the most common cause of label failure in packaging lines.

Finishes that change how customers see your product
Print finishes are where sticker and label design moves from functional to sensory. A spot UV gloss on a matte background, a raised spot varnish on a logo, or a foil-stamped accent can transform a label from a piece of printed paper into a physical experience. The tactile quality of a label — its texture under a fingertip — lingers in memory longer than its visual content for many consumers.
The most common finishes are gloss and matte lamination, spot UV, foil stamping, embossing, and soft-touch coating. Gloss lamination makes colours appear more saturated and protects the label from scuffs and moisture. Matte lamination does the opposite: it subdues colour, absorbs light, and communicates a premium, understated aesthetic. Spot UV lets you apply a high-gloss coating to specific elements of the design — a logo, a product name — while the rest of the label stays matte, creating a contrast that draws the eye. Foil stamping uses metallic foil — gold, silver, copper — to create reflective accents that feel luxurious at a glance. Embossing raises specific design elements above the label surface, adding a three-dimensional quality that says craft and attention to detail.
Each finish adds cost and, sometimes, complexity to the production process. Spot UV requires a separate print pass. Foil stamping requires a custom die. Embossing requires a metal or polymer plate. The question to ask before adding a finish is whether the tactile or visual payoff justifies the incremental cost and lead time. For a high-volume mass-market product sold at a low price point, the answer may be no. For a limited-edition artisan food line, a gift product, or a beauty item where unboxing experience is part of the brand narrative, the answer is almost certainly yes.
Sizing, layout and typography rules that actually work
The physical constraints of a label — its shape, its available surface area, the mandatory text it must carry — create a design problem that is more geometry than art. Getting the layout right requires understanding what must appear on the label, what should appear, and what can be left off.
Start with mandatory content: product name, net weight or volume, ingredient list, allergen warnings, manufacturer details, and any regulatory claims required in your market. Lay these out in a grid before you design anything else. The space that remains is your creative canvas. If mandatory content fills the entire label, your label design has a problem — not your designer.
Typography on labels needs to be sized for the real-world viewing distance. A customer holding a jar of jam at arm’s length should still be able to read the product name. A shelf label needs to be readable from three feet away. Body text — ingredients, directions, legal text — can be smaller, but it must remain legible to someone with reasonable eyesight. This is not an aesthetic preference; in many jurisdictions, minimum font sizes for specific label elements are a legal requirement.
Hierarchy is what makes a label scannable. The product name should be the largest element. The brand name should be visible but secondary. Supporting claims and descriptors sit below that. Mandatory fine print goes at the bottom. When every element on a label fights for equal attention, the label looks anxious and amateurish. A confident label has one clear focal point and supporting content arranged around it with clear visual weight.
Colour choices on labels need to account for how the label looks under retail lighting, on a phone screen photographed by a customer, and — crucially — on the actual product inside. A deep navy label may look elegant on a design mockup but disappear on a dark chocolate bar. Always test colour against your product’s surface, not just against a white background.
File prep: what your printer needs before you press print
A flawless design can be ruined by a flawed file. Printers operate to specific technical requirements, and meeting them upfront saves you from costly revisions, colour surprises, and production delays. The non-negotiables are: vector artwork for logos and text (so they scale to any size without pixelation), a CMYK colour profile rather than RGB, bleed extending artwork beyond the trim line by at least 3mm, and a trim mark showing the final label size. Resolution for raster images — photographs, textures, gradients — should be 300dpi at actual size. Anything below that will show softness or pixelation on the final printed piece, especially on labels where the viewing distance is close.
Fonts must be outlined or embedded. A printer who does not have your font files will substitute a system font, and your carefully chosen typography will be replaced by something that does not match your design. This is one of the most common and easily preventable errors in label production.
Beyond the mechanical requirements, provide your printer with a brief written description of the project: the material, the adhesive, the finish, the quantity, and the intended use of the label. This context lets the production team flag potential issues before they become problems. A label designed for a curved plastic bottle will need different technical handling than one designed for a flat cardboard box, and the printer needs to know that distinction upfront.
Printing methods compared: digital, offset and flexographic
The method your printer uses depends on the quantity, the material, and the level of detail in your design. Understanding the trade-offs between digital, offset and flexographic printing helps you choose the right approach for your run size and budget.
Digital printing transfers digital files directly to the substrate without plates. It is the most cost-effective option for short runs — anything from a single proof to a few thousand labels. Setup time is minimal, colour matching is consistent across runs, and variable data — serial numbers, QR codes, personalised text — is straightforward to implement. The trade-off is that digital presses are slower for large volumes, and some specialty finishes are not available.
Offset printing uses aluminium plates to transfer ink to a rubber blanket and then to the substrate. It is the workhorse of high-volume label production, offering excellent colour consistency, fast throughput, and a wide range of finishing options including foil stamping, embossing and complex die-cutting. The upfront cost of plate-making makes it uneconomical for short runs, but at quantities above roughly 5,000 labels, the per-unit cost drops significantly.
Flexographic printing uses flexible rubber or polymer plates and fast-drying inks. It dominates the packaging industry for pressure-sensitive labels on rolls — the format most automated labelling lines use. It handles high volumes efficiently and works well on film substrates, but fine detail and colour gradients are harder to achieve than with offset or digital.
For small businesses, the practical reality is that digital printing covers the majority of needs: small to medium quantities, quick turnaround, and the ability to update designs without re-tooling. Offset becomes attractive when you are producing 10,000 labels or more and want the premium finish options. Flexographic is relevant when you are supplying labels in roll format to a co-packer or distributor who applies them with automated machinery.
Budget-friendly tips that don’t sacrifice quality
Small business budgets demand discipline without compromise. Here are the strategies that preserve design quality while keeping spend under control.
Simplify your die-cut shape. A rectangular or square label with rounded corners uses a standard steel rule die that costs little to produce. An intricate custom shape requires a custom steel or rotary die, which adds upfront cost. If a custom shape is central to your brand identity, the investment is justified. If it is a nice-to-have, standard shapes perform the same function at a fraction of the tooling cost.
Order in sensible quantities. Digital printers typically offer volume discounts at 500, 1,000, 2,500 and 5,000 units. Ordering 487 labels because that is exactly what you need today may cost more per unit than ordering 500 and storing the surplus. Factor in shelf life: labels on products with short sell-by windows should not be over-ordered, but dry goods, apparel and accessories can absorb a larger print run without risk.
Limit your colour palette. Each additional ink colour in offset printing adds a separate plate and a separate press pass. A two-colour label printed on a coloured stock can look as sophisticated as a four-colour label on white stock, at roughly half the cost. Working with the substrate colour as part of your design is a technique that experienced label designers use intentionally.
Batch your projects. If you need labels for three different products, printing them all in a single run on the same material and with the same finish eliminates setup costs across multiple jobs. Many printers offer multi-project scheduling that reduces cost when you consolidate orders.

Frequently asked questions
What file format should I provide to my label printer?
Most printers accept PDF, AI (Adobe Illustrator), EPS and high-resolution PNG or TIFF files. Vector formats — PDF, AI, EPS — are strongly preferred because they scale without quality loss and allow the printer to separate colours accurately. If your design includes photographic elements, export those at 300dpi or higher as TIFF files and embed them in your vector document. Confirm the specific requirements with your printer before submitting files, as individual print shops may have preferences based on their equipment.
How much margin should I leave around the edge of my label design?
Bleed is the area of artwork that extends beyond the final cut line to account for minor shifts during the die-cutting process. The standard bleed is 3mm on all sides. If your label is 50mm wide, your artwork file should be 56mm wide — 3mm bleed on the left and 3mm bleed on the right. Always include trim marks so the printer knows where to cut. Without bleed, any slight misalignment during production can leave a thin white edge at the border of your label, which looks unprofessional and is easily avoidable.
Can I print labels on demand instead of ordering in bulk?
Yes, digital printing makes on-demand label production practical for small businesses. The trade-off is per-unit cost: printing 100 labels at a time will always cost more per label than printing 5,000. However, the flexibility to update designs, test new products without committing to large inventory, and avoid waste on seasonal or limited-edition items often justifies the higher per-unit price. Many digital print shops offer reorder programmes where the design file is stored and subsequent runs are faster and cheaper to produce.
What is the typical lead time for a custom label run?
Lead time depends on the complexity of the design, the material and finish specifications, and the printer’s current workload. A straightforward digital print run on paper or BOPP with a standard shape can be completed in five to ten business days from approved artwork. Projects involving custom die-cutting, foil stamping, embossing or multiple passes typically add three to seven business days. If you need labels urgently, discuss rush options with your printer at the quote stage — many shops offer expedited production at a premium.
Do I need different labels for different retail channels?
Possibly. Labels destined for retail shelves may need to comply with specific size, material or legibility requirements imposed by the retailer. Some retailers mandate that labels be a minimum size, use specific barcode formats, or include certain information in a designated location. Products sold online — through your own website or a marketplace — have more flexibility in label design since the customer is not reading the label on a shelf. If you sell through both channels, plan for at least two label variants: one optimised for the physical shelf experience and one optimised for the unboxing and digital sharing experience.
How do I ensure my label colours look the same in print as on my screen?
Computer screens display colours in RGB, an additive colour model that can produce colours outside the range of printed inks. Print production uses CMYK, a subtractive model with a narrower gamut. The result is that colours that look vibrant on a monitor can appear muted or shifted in print. The most reliable approach is to work with your printer’s colour swatch or Pantone Matching System (PMS) library from the start of the design process. Specify colours by their PMS reference rather than relying on on-screen RGB values. For photographic elements, convert images to CMYK before sending to print and soft-proof them using your design software’s print preview function to get a reasonable approximation of the final output.
